Handover: circuit breaker for the Quillon upstream API. Breaker wraps all calls in fetch-layer; trips after 5 consecutive failures, half-opens at 30s. Thresholds live in config, not code — don't hardcode. Known gap: timeout errors and 503s count the same; Marit wanted them split but we punted. Tests cover open/half-open transitions; closed-state metrics are flaky in CI, rerun if red. Review the retry interaction carefully, it bit us once. Full breaker state dashboard is here:

wiki page, fawef-hahap: https://gitlab.qirvanworks.corp/view/browse/display/962456f900a8

TICKET-4412: Nightjar backfill scheduler blocked. The Quillhaven vault holding the scheduler's service credentials auto-locked after three failed unseal attempts Tuesday night. Nightly backfills for the Larkspur dataset have been skipped since. Workaround: manual runs via the ops box, but that won't scale past Friday. Priya has the unseal procedure; needs two approvers per policy. Once unlocked, rotate the token and re-enable the cron. For anyone assisting with recovery, the vault accepts the standing recovery passphrase, which is:

unlock words, fawig-bagef: olidor-holir-istox-holath-tamys-quenion-giliel

- [ ] Retire the old Quillhopper job queue before the ceremony starts. Plugin authors: your hooks now fire from the new Drayline scheduler, so double-check anything that assumed FIFO ordering — Drayline batches by priority. Once the swap is confirmed, the ceremony lead unseals the backup envelope and reads out the phrase for the signing vault. Record it exactly as spoken, one line below.

vault phrase of yaguf-hahaf = druath-holix

/*
 * MAX_SYNC_RETRY_WINDOW_MS
 *
 * When Tidewell Calendar and the upstream Branchly scheduler both
 * edit the same event within this window, we treat it as a conflict
 * and defer to the scheduler's copy rather than merging. Lowering
 * this value caused duplicate-invite storms in the spring incident;
 * raising it delays legitimate user edits. The current value was
 * validated against the conflict-replay suite, whose passing build
 * is recorded on the line below.
 */

build token for tajeg-bajep: htk14_409ba9df6b8acb